编程录入18位数字是什么

fiy 其他 30

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程录入18位数字是指在编程过程中将一个由18个数字组成的数值输入到计算机系统中。

    在编程中,我们可以使用不同的编程语言和方法来实现录入18位数字的功能。下面是一个示例代码,使用Python编程语言实现录入18位数字的功能:

    num = input("请输入一个18位数字:")
    if len(num) == 18 and num.isdigit():
        print("录入成功!")
        # 在这里可以对数字进行后续的处理
    else:
        print("输入的不是18位数字,请重新输入!")
    

    以上代码首先使用input()函数获取用户输入的数字,并将其存储在变量num中。然后使用len()函数判断输入数字的长度是否为18位,并使用isdigit()方法判断输入的是否都是数字字符。如果输入的数字符合要求,则输出"录入成功!",并可以在后续代码中对该数字进行处理;如果输入的数字不符合要求,则输出"输入的不是18位数字,请重新输入!"。

    需要注意的是,以上代码只是一个简单的示例,实际应用中可能需要根据具体需求进行修改和完善。编程录入18位数字的具体实现方法还取决于编程语言和应用场景的不同。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程录入18位数字是指在编程过程中,输入一个由18个数字组成的数字序列。这个数字序列可以是任意的18位数字组合,包括整数、小数、正数、负数等等。

    以下是关于编程录入18位数字的几个重要点:

    1. 数据类型:在编程中,我们需要选择合适的数据类型来存储18位数字。通常情况下,可以使用整数类型(int)或者浮点数类型(float)来存储。如果需要进行精确计算,建议使用浮点数类型。

    2. 输入方式:编程录入18位数字可以通过多种方式实现。常见的方式包括从键盘输入、从文件读取、从数据库查询等等。具体选择哪种方式取决于实际需求和程序设计。

    3. 数据验证:在录入18位数字之前,通常需要进行数据验证,以确保输入的数据符合要求。例如,验证输入是否为合法数字、验证输入的位数是否为18位、验证输入是否为正数等等。数据验证是保证程序正确性和安全性的重要环节。

    4. 数据处理:一旦录入了18位数字,我们可以对其进行各种操作和处理。例如,可以进行数学运算、比较大小、格式化输出等等。根据具体需求,可以使用不同的编程语言和函数库来实现。

    5. 错误处理:在录入18位数字的过程中,可能会出现各种错误。例如,用户输入错误、数据类型转换错误、计算溢出等等。在编程中,我们需要适当处理这些错误,以保证程序的稳定性和可靠性。

    总之,编程录入18位数字是一个常见的编程任务,需要注意数据类型选择、输入方式、数据验证、数据处理和错误处理等方面的问题。合理的编程设计和良好的编码习惯可以帮助我们实现这个任务。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程录入18位数字是指在编程过程中,将一个18位的数字输入到程序中进行处理和操作。这个数字可以是一个整数,也可以是一个浮点数。下面我将从方法、操作流程等方面为你详细讲解。

    方法一:字符串输入

    在很多编程语言中,18位数字可能会超出整数类型的表示范围。因此,一种常见的方法是将18位数字作为一个字符串进行处理。以下是一个示例的Python代码:

    number = input("请输入18位数字:")
    if len(number) != 18:
        print("输入的数字不是18位!")
    else:
        print("输入的数字是:", number)
    

    在这个代码中,我们首先使用input函数从用户那里获取一个字符串类型的输入,然后使用len函数检查输入的长度是否为18位。如果长度不是18位,则输出错误信息;否则,输出输入的数字。

    方法二:使用大整数类型

    有些编程语言提供了大整数类型,可以支持更大范围的整数。在这种情况下,我们可以直接将18位数字作为一个整数进行处理。以下是一个示例的Python代码:

    import sys
    
    number = int(input("请输入18位数字:"))
    if number < 10**17 or number >= 10**18:
        print("输入的数字不是18位!")
        sys.exit(1)
    else:
        print("输入的数字是:", number)
    

    在这个代码中,我们首先使用int函数将用户输入的字符串转换为整数类型。然后,我们使用条件判断来检查输入的数字是否为18位。如果不是18位,则输出错误信息并终止程序;否则,输出输入的数字。

    操作流程

    无论是使用字符串输入还是大整数类型,处理18位数字的基本流程是相似的。以下是一个通用的操作流程:

    1. 提示用户输入18位数字。
    2. 获取用户输入的字符串或整数。
    3. 检查输入的长度是否为18位。
    4. 如果长度不是18位,则输出错误信息并终止程序;否则,继续执行下一步。
    5. 对输入的数字进行需要的处理和操作。

    根据具体需求,我们可以对18位数字进行各种操作,比如计算、比较、转换等。这些操作的具体实现取决于所使用的编程语言和问题的要求。

    总结起来,编程录入18位数字可以通过字符串输入或者使用大整数类型来实现。在处理过程中,我们需要检查输入的长度是否为18位,并根据具体需求对数字进行相应的处理和操作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部